    Description

    Qualifications:

    •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Physics, or a related technical discipline is required.
    • Master’s degree strongly preferred
    • PMP certification preferred
    • 10 years experience semiconductor industry, capital equipment, or high-complexity electromechanical systems (Semiconductor test systems- Global Experience
    • MS Project, Excel, Jira, confluence and SharePoint
    • Demonstrated track record of leading cross-functional teams through full product lifecycle from concept and design through NPI, pilot builds, and high-volume manufacturing (HVM).
    • Fluent with compliance/safety and regulatory standards (e.g., SEMI S2/S8, F47, CE).
    • Familiar with tools: FMEA, 8D, DMAIC, and Kaizen methodologies
    • Hands-on experience with DFM/DFT methodologies, reliability testing, problem solving: 8D, Fishbone, FMEA & DMAIC
    • Support development of production and reliability tests to ensure robust product performance

    Responsibilities:

    • Lead cross-functional product development teams across mechanical, thermal, electrical, software, and automation/robotics domains.
    • Strategic program oversight with deep technical engagement, ensuring timely delivery of high-performance solutions
    • Drive the development of complex test systems for cutting-edge semiconductor devices.
    • Translate customer requirements into actionable engineering plans and performance standards.
    • Oversee design, validation, and release of sub-assemblies and full systems.
